Right here's a guide to the procedure: It's vital to educate your employer regarding the injury or illness asap. By law, you have to alert them within thirty day of the event. This helps begin the workers' payment procedure and guarantees there's a formal document of the injury. Inform your employer in writing and keep a copy for yourself.
You need to get treatment from a medical professional licensed by the New york city Employees' Compensation Board. Make certain your doctor recognizes the injury is work-related so that they can complete the necessary documentation. After your initial therapy, do not postpone follow-up consultations. Even if you feel much better, continued documents from your doctor reinforces your claim and guarantees your benefits cover all therapies.

Either side can ask for a management evaluation of the choice within 30 days of the filing. This is done by using in composing for Board review.
The panel may verify, modify or rescind the choice, or bring back the case to the schedule for more advancement of the record. In case the panel choice is not consentaneous, any interested party might use in creating for a required testimonial by the full Board. You can likewise appeal your instance at the exact same time to the New York State Supreme Court, Appellate Department, 3rd Judicial Department.

Everyone really hopes that their workers' comp insurance claim goes smoothly, yet either side can appeal the decision in creating within 30 days of the choice. 3 Board members review appealed situations.
There is no time at all limitation on issuing a decision, but it remains in your benefits to seek a charm asap. Either side might look for administrative testimonial of the decision made by the Workers' Payment Board panel within thirty days of the declaring of the decision. This is done by applying in creating for Board review.
Appeals of Board Panel choices may be required to the Appellate Department, Third Judicial Department, High Court of the State of New York City, within one month. The decision of the Appellate Department might be attracted the Court of Appeals. After a hearing, if either side disagrees with the decision, a number of legal options are offered.

If you are in a serious office crash and experience injury, you could wonder if you can sue your boss. Essentially, the solution to this inquiry is no. The regulation in Boston usually obstructs hurt employees from suing their company for injuries. You are generally needed to undergo your company's insurance policy carrier and claim worker's settlement.
The truth that the mishap happened while you got on the job suffices for coverage. On the other hand, an injury suit needs proof of mistake, which can be tough. In the unusual occasion that you actually can sue your company for an accident, you would have to reveal that the mishap was no accident at all.
These limitations just use in situations where there is no mistake designated for an accident or where the employer was at mistake. But, if another entity that was not your employer negligently or recklessly created your injuries, you still have the ability to sue them. As an example, if a specialist was accountable for constructing scaffolding on your website that was positioned poorly and broke down, you might have a case against the specialist.
